Is this correct? Why would fabric #1 only need 8 pieces, wouldnt it be 16 as well? Also there is nothing listed for the center piece of fabric
Fabrics for 3-Layer Ornament:
(Using 3 Fabrics)
• Fabric #1
» (8) 2” x 3” Rectangles
• Fabric #2
» (16) 2” x 3” Rectangles
• Fabric #3
» (16) 2” x 3” Rectangles
» (1) 2” x 10-1/2” Strip
Hi Lee Ann, I wanted to let you know I saw your comment! I will look into this and see if we can get an updated supply list put together. In the meantime, if you are using a center image, more like a snow globe style ornament, you can use a 4″ square for the center. Then you would need 16 of each layer of fabric. I hope that helps!
